#fdfc36 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fdfc36 is composed of 99.2% red, 98.8%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.4%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 59.7 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 60.2%. #fdfc36 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#fbf900.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

Shades and Tints of #fdfc36

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0d00 is the darkest color, while #fffff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fdfc36

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9f94 is the less saturated color, while #fdfc36 is the most saturated one.
